High-Impact Meta Tags for Maximizing Online Visibility: How to Leverage Meta Tags for Growth

In the ever-evolving ecosystem of digital marketing, strategic HTML meta tags serve as the silent workhorses of effective content strategies. These essential metadata lines aren’t shown on your actual web page, yet they communicate directly with search engines, informing how your content is crawled and catalogued and how it is displayed in search results. Neglecting them may result in lost visibility, especially in competitive niches where SEO determines whether you’re visible or buried. Savvy marketers and webmasters who understand the intricacies of meta tags can achieve a significant advantage in both rankings and engagement metrics.

When crafting a content strategy aimed at conversion, treating meta title tags as non-negotiable is a necessity. This specific tag is often the first impression users encounter on the search engine results page (SERP), rendering it a core element in your click-through rate (CTR). A strong title tag should be tight, contextually accurate to the page content, and feature strategic, high-value keywords that match the searcher’s goals. Although the common guideline is to keep title tags under 60 characters, the true priority lies in the persuasive clarity of the text. Digital marketers must navigate keyword targeting with engaging language that feels authentic and relevant.

Another vital component in the meta landscape is the meta description tag. While not a primary ranking signal, it plays a pivotal role in influencing user behavior. Think of the meta description as ad copy for your page. Its purpose is to highlight your content’s value in a way that inspires users to click. A well-written meta description should feature semantic keywords, a clear value proposition, and a action-oriented call to action. Steer clear of keyword stuffing or uninspired phrases. Instead, concentrate on the specific value you provide for the searcher’s query compared to competing content. Content strategists who understand this can supercharge even average-performing pages, turning them into high-engagement assets.

Going beyond the basics, meta robots tags provide precise control over how search engines crawl, index, and rank your site. Particularly for those managing large-scale websites or initiating new campaigns, the robots meta tag can be used to issue directives such as “nofollow.” These commands tell search engines whether to exclude your pages in the index and whether to ignore the links within. If improperly configured, this can lead to SEO disasters such as duplicate content problems or visibility loss. As such, marketers must treat these tags as non-optional SEO levers.

In today’s mobile-first world, the viewport meta tag is no longer just a best practice—it’s a standard. This tag ensures your page is mobile-optimized across all devices, thereby improving user experience—an but powerful factor in Google’s algorithm. Pages that fail to render correctly on smartphones or tablets often suffer from poor session durations, negatively impacting both rankings and conversions. A fluid, device-friendly experience isn’t just about design—it’s a key differentiator in a digital world driven by mobile traffic and user intent.

Open Graph meta tags are a strategic add-on that boost how your content appears on social platforms like other content-sharing networks. These tags allow you to customize what shows when your content is shared—title, image, summary—creating a enticing preview that can boost engagement and social clicks. Paired with click-worthy thumbnails and conversion-focused messaging, Open Graph tags elevate casual shares into lead-generation opportunities or organic amplification.

Likewise, Twitter Cards rely on specific meta tags to render content-rich previews in tweets. These allow your links to appear with media previews, giving your content a competitive presentation and increasing the likelihood of reposts. With so much content flooding timelines, standing out is vital. For social-first strategies, utilizing Twitter meta tags is a smart way to build brand equity across platforms.

Schema markup, typically implemented with RDFa, brings another dimension to meta optimization. This form of structured data allows search engines to understand relationships more accurately. For websites featuring products, schema tags can enable rich results—snippets that show things like author info and FAQs directly in the SERPs. These visually distinct entries can drastically improve search presence, building both trust and traffic. For those in competitive niches or eCommerce, schema markup is a necessary tool that delivers both immediate and long-term gains.
